1
0
mirror of https://github.com/termux/termux-packages synced 2024-06-13 21:26:39 +00:00
termux-packages/packages/mupdf/Makefile.patch

58 lines
2.0 KiB
Diff
Raw Normal View History

2022-01-22 08:13:38 +00:00
--- a/Makefile
+++ b/Makefile
@@ -45,6 +45,7 @@
2022-01-18 07:51:22 +00:00
QUIET_CXX = @ echo " CXX $@" ;
QUIET_GEN = @ echo " GEN $@" ;
QUIET_LINK = @ echo " LINK $@" ;
+ QUIET_LINK_FOR_BUILD = @ echo " LINK_FOR_BUILD $@" ;
QUIET_RM = @ echo " RM $@" ;
QUIET_TAGS = @ echo " TAGS $@" ;
QUIET_WINDRES = @ echo " WINDRES $@" ;
2022-01-22 08:13:38 +00:00
@@ -61,6 +62,7 @@
2022-01-18 07:51:22 +00:00
RANLIB_CMD = $(QUIET_RANLIB) $(RANLIB) $@
endif
LINK_CMD = $(QUIET_LINK) $(MKTGTDIR) ; $(CC) $(LDFLAGS) -o $@ $^ $(LIBS)
+LINK_FOR_BUILD_CMD = $(QUIET_LINK_FOR_BUILD) $(MKTGTDIR) ; $(CC_FOR_BUILD) -o $@ $^
2022-01-22 08:13:38 +00:00
TAGS_CMD = $(QUIET_TAGS) ctags -R --c-kinds=+p --exclude=platform/python --exclude=platform/c++
WINDRES_CMD = $(QUIET_WINDRES) $(MKTGTDIR) ; $(WINDRES) $< $@
OBJCOPY_CMD = $(QUIET_OBJCOPY) $(MKTGTDIR) ; $(LD) -r -b binary -z noexecstack -o $@ $<
2022-01-22 08:13:38 +00:00
@@ -82,7 +84,7 @@
2022-01-18 07:51:22 +00:00
$(RANLIB_CMD)
$(OUT)/%.exe: %.c
- $(LINK_CMD)
+ $(LINK_FOR_BUILD_CMD)
$(OUT)/%.$(SO):
$(LINK_CMD) $(LIB_LDFLAGS) $(THIRD_LIBS) $(LIBCRYPTO_LIBS)
2022-01-22 08:13:38 +00:00
@@ -362,7 +364,7 @@
2020-01-01 18:41:12 +00:00
$(OUT)/example: docs/examples/example.c $(MUPDF_LIB) $(THIRD_LIB)
$(LINK_CMD) $(CFLAGS) $(THIRD_LIBS)
$(OUT)/multi-threaded: docs/examples/multi-threaded.c $(MUPDF_LIB) $(THIRD_LIB)
- $(LINK_CMD) $(CFLAGS) $(THIRD_LIBS) -lpthread
+ $(LINK_CMD) $(CFLAGS) $(THIRD_LIBS)
2022-11-21 16:20:22 +00:00
$(OUT)/storytest: docs/examples/storytest.c $(MUPDF_LIB) $(THIRD_LIB)
$(LINK_CMD) $(CFLAGS) $(THIRD_LIBS)
2020-01-01 18:41:12 +00:00
2022-11-07 08:36:59 +00:00
@@ -413,9 +415,9 @@
install -m 644 $(LIBS_TO_INSTALL_IN_LIB) $(DESTDIR)$(libdir)
2022-01-22 08:13:38 +00:00
endif
2020-01-01 18:41:12 +00:00
2022-11-07 08:36:59 +00:00
-install-apps: apps
+install-tools: tools
2020-01-01 18:41:12 +00:00
install -d $(DESTDIR)$(bindir)
2022-01-22 08:13:38 +00:00
- install -m 755 $(LIBS_TO_INSTALL_IN_BIN) $(TOOL_APPS) $(VIEW_APPS) $(DESTDIR)$(bindir)
+ install -m 755 $(LIBS_TO_INSTALL_IN_BIN) $(TOOL_APPS) $(DESTDIR)$(bindir)
2020-01-01 18:41:12 +00:00
2022-11-07 08:36:59 +00:00
install-docs:
2020-01-01 18:41:12 +00:00
install -d $(DESTDIR)$(mandir)/man1
2022-11-07 08:36:59 +00:00
@@ -427,7 +429,7 @@
install -m 644 docs/*.html docs/*.css docs/*.png $(DESTDIR)$(docdir)
install -m 644 docs/examples/* $(DESTDIR)$(docdir)/examples
-install: install-libs install-apps install-docs
+install: install-libs install-tools install-docs
tarball:
bash scripts/archive.sh